Output 65efa23f6c19b7b99062a5c0f9fd6118a1ffc0963fefe2be92d2b2a37ecfa1ec:0

value
588246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cf1c3098576292b65ff5a206d491b7bf5facc3a OP_EQUALVERIFY OP_CHECKSIG
address
1M9FH7U4XjxC9auUZ6K9R5wuWs9KawTZj2
transaction
65efa23f6c19b7b99062a5c0f9fd6118a1ffc0963fefe2be92d2b2a37ecfa1ec
confirmations
2133
spent
false